How It Works

  1. Select your files — drag or choose JPEGs, PNGs, TIFFs, RAW files, or videos from your computer.
  2. Set a naming scheme — add an optional prefix and choose a starting number. The tool renumbers files in alphabetical order.
  3. Choose metadata options — for JPEG files, you can strip GPS coordinates, camera serial numbers, and software tags before delivery.
  4. Set delivery options — optionally resize images for web, add a watermark to proofs, or include a delivery receipt with the file manifest.
  5. Download the ZIP — one click produces a ready-to-send package with your renamed (and optionally processed) files.

Everything runs locally in your browser using JavaScript. Your files are never uploaded to a server.

Supported File Formats

Images

JPEG, PNG, TIFF, WebP, BMP, GIF, HEIC / HEIF

RAW Files

Canon CR2 / CR3, Nikon NEF, Sony ARW, Adobe DNG, Olympus ORF, Fuji RAF, Panasonic RW2

Video

MP4, MOV, AVI, MKV, WMV, WebM

EXIF metadata preview and removal is available for JPEG files. Resize and watermark apply to browser-displayable images (JPEG, PNG, WebP, BMP, GIF). All other formats are renamed and packaged as-is.

Does this affect image or video quality?
By default, no — the tool only renames files and optionally strips EXIF metadata. Pixel data and video streams are not modified. If you enable resize or watermark, those features re-encode affected images through the browser's canvas API. Your original files on disk are never changed.
Why not rename on export?
Client deliveries often change after export — selects get revised, sequences shift. This tool lets you adjust naming and strip metadata without re-exporting from Lightroom, Capture One, or your NLE.
Can I process RAW and video files?
Yes. RAW and video files are renamed and packaged into the ZIP. EXIF metadata stripping is only available for JPEG files since RAW and video formats use proprietary metadata structures.

Does resizing affect my original files?
No. Resizing creates new copies at the target size inside the ZIP. Your original files on disk are never modified. Resized images are saved as JPEG at your chosen quality level.
Can I watermark RAW or video files?
Watermarking and resizing apply to browser-displayable image formats (JPEG, PNG, WebP, BMP, GIF). RAW and video files are renamed and packaged as-is — they pass through untouched.
What's in the delivery receipt?
A text file included in the ZIP containing the delivery date, file count, a list of all filenames, and optional photographer/client info you provide. It serves as a record of what was delivered.
